Is there an easy way to query a DFM server remotely? I'd like to grab
some data on demand (Current CPU). I could do that via SNMP without too
much trouble, but I'd rather not let all the clients directly poll the
filers.
The DFM server already has that information, and I can poll it on the
machine itself with something like 'dfm report filers-ops <filer>'. I'd
rather let the clients hit this machine so there's no performance impact
on the filers if something goes wrong. Is there a way of getting that
same data from a remote host without setting up accounts and automated
logins? I thought I might be able to run the dfm software on the client
directly, but if I can, I'm missing how to specify the server that it
contacts...
The web reports are fine, but I don't want to scrape them through the
normal display. If I can get the raw data from the DFM server via
http/snmp/other, that would be good.
